Can G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ER run Last Fisherman?

Great

The G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ER handles Last Fisherman well at 1080p, delivering approximately 260 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 195 FPS.

Minimum System Requirements

CPU
Intel Core i3 / AMD Ryzen 3
GPU
GTX 660 / AMD Radeon HD 7850
RAM
4 GB

To achieve a smooth gaming experience, an entry-level GPU such as the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T is recommended. These cards should provide decent performance at 1080p with medium settings, making the game accessible for most players without requiring high-end hardware. For those looking to push the visuals further, a mid-range GPU like the RTX 3060 or RX 6600 will allow for higher settings and better frame rates, especially in more detailed environments.

The game is designed with accessibility in mind, meaning that even older systems with 4 GB of RAM can handle it, provided they meet the minimum GPU requirements. For users on integrated graphics or older GPUs, it’s advisable to lower the resolution to 720p and adjust settings to low for a playable frame rate. Overall, this title caters to a broad audience, making it a good choice for casual gamers and those with budget setups.
